Membres de SQLServerCallableStatement
Les tableaux suivants présentent les membres exposés par la classe SQLServerCallableStatement.
Constructeurs
Aucun.
Champs
Classe héritée de : | Méthodes |
---|---|
java.sql.Statement | CLOSE_ALL_RESULTS, CLOSE_CURRENT_RESULT, EXECUTE_FAILED, KEEP_CURRENT_RESULT, NO_GENERATED_KEYS, RETURN_GENERATED_KEYS, SUCCESS_NO_INFO |
Champs hérités
Aucun.
Méthodes
Nom | Description |
---|---|
addBatch | (Héritée de SQLServerPreparedStatement.) Ajoute un ensemble de paramètres au lot de commandes de cet objet CallableStatement. |
cancel | (Hérité de SQLServerStatement.) Annule l’instruction SQL actuellement exécutée par cet objet CallableStatement. |
clearBatch | (Héritée de SQLServerPreparedStatement.) Vide la liste actuelle de commandes SQL de cet objet CallableStatement. |
clearParameters | (Héritée de SQLServerPreparedStatement.) Efface immédiatement les valeurs des paramètres actuels. |
clearWarnings | (Hérité de SQLServerStatement.) Efface tous les avertissements signalés sur cet objet CallableStatement. |
close | (Héritée de SQLServerPreparedStatement.) Libère immédiatement les ressources JDBC et la base de données de cet objet CallableStatement, au lieu de patienter jusqu’à leur libération automatique. |
execute | (Héritée de SQLServerPreparedStatement.) Exécute l’instruction SQL dans cet objet CallableStatement, qui peut être n’importe quel type d’instruction SQL. |
executeBatch | (Héritée de SQLServerPreparedStatement.) Envoie un lot de commandes à exécuter à la base de données. En cas d'exécution correcte de toutes les commandes, un tableau des nombres de mises à jour est retourné. |
executeQuery | (Héritée de SQLServerPreparedStatement.) Exécute la requête SQL dans cet objet CallableStatement, puis retourne l’objet SQLServerResultSet généré par la requête. |
executeUpdate | (Hérité de SQLServerPreparedStatement.) Exécute l’instruction SQL dans cet objet CallableStatement, qui doit être une instruction SQL INSERT, UPDATE, MERGE ou DELETE ; ou une instruction SQL qui ne retourne rien, comme une instruction DDL. |
getConnection | (Hérité de SQLServerStatement.) Récupère l’objet SQLServerConnection qui a produit cet objet CallableStatement. |
getDateTimeOffset | Récupère la valeur de la colonne spécifiée sous la forme d’un objet DateTimeOffset Class. |
getFetchDirection | (Hérité de SQLServerStatement.) Récupère la direction d’extraction des lignes dans des tables de base de données. C’est la méthode par défaut pour les jeux de résultats générés à partir de cet objet CallableStatement. |
getFetchSize | (Hérité de SQLServerStatement.) Récupère le nombre de lignes du jeu de résultats. C’est la taille d’extraction par défaut pour les objets du jeu de résultats générés à partir de cet objet CallableStatement. |
getGeneratedKeys | (Hérité de SQLServerStatement.) Récupère toutes les clés générées automatiquement du fait de l’exécution de cet objet CallableStatement. |
getMaxFieldSize | (Hérité de SQLServerStatement.) Récupère le nombre maximal d’octets pouvant être retournés pour des valeurs de colonne de caractères ou binaire dans un objet SQLServerResultSet produit par cet objet CallableStatement. |
getMaxRows | (Hérité de SQLServerStatement.) Récupère le nombre maximal de lignes que peut contenir un objet SQLServerResultSet produit par cet objet CallableStatement. |
getMetaData | (Héritée de SQLServerPreparedStatement.) Récupère un objet SQLServerResultSetMetaData Class contenant des informations sur les colonnes de l’objet SQLServerResultSet retourné à l’exécution de cet objet CallableStatement. |
getMoreResults | (Hérité de SQLServerStatement.) Passe au résultat suivant de cet objet CallableStatement. |
getParameterMetaData | (Héritée de SQLServerPreparedStatement.) Récupère le nombre, les types et les propriétés des paramètres de cet objet CallableStatement. |
getArray | Récupère la valeur du paramètre désigné sous forme d’objet Array. |
getAsciiStream | Récupère la valeur du paramètre désigné sous forme de flux de caractères ASCII. |
getBigDecimal | Récupère la valeur du paramètre désigné en tant que java.math.BigDecimal. |
getBinaryStream | Récupère la valeur du paramètre désigné en tant que flux binaire d'octets ininterrompus. |
getBlob | Récupère la valeur du paramètre Blob JDBC désigné sous forme d’objet Blob dans le langage de programmation Java. |
getboolean | Récupère la valeur du paramètre désigné sous forme de valeur booléenne. |
getByte | Récupère la valeur du paramètre désigné sous forme de valeur d’octet. |
getBytes | Récupère la valeur du paramètre désigné en tant que tableau d'octets. |
getCharacterStream | Récupère la valeur du paramètre désigné en tant qu'objet java.io.Reader. |
getClob | Récupère la valeur du paramètre Blob JDBC désigné sous forme d’objet Clob dans le langage de programmation Java. |
getDate | Récupère la valeur du paramètre désigné en tant qu'objet java.sql.Date dans le langage de programmation Java. |
getDateTimeOffset | Récupère la valeur de la colonne spécifiée sous la forme d’un objet DateTimeOffset Class. |
getDouble | Récupère la valeur du paramètre désigné sous forme d’objet double dans le langage de programmation Java. |
getFloat | Récupère la valeur du paramètre désigné sous forme d’objet float dans le langage de programmation Java. |
getInt | Récupère la valeur du paramètre désigné sous forme d’int dans le langage de programmation Java. |
getLong | Récupère la valeur du paramètre désigné sous forme d’objet long dans le langage de programmation Java. |
getNCharacterStream | Récupère la valeur du paramètre désigné sous forme d’objet Reader. |
getNClob | Récupère la valeur du paramètre NCLOB JDBC désigné sous forme d’objet NClob dans le langage de programmation Java. |
getNString | Récupère la valeur du paramètre NCHAR, NVARCHAR ou LONGNVARCHAR désigné sous forme de chaîne dans le langage de programmation Java. |
getObject | Récupère la valeur du paramètre désigné en tant qu'objet dans le langage de programmation Java. |
getQueryTimeout | (Hérité de SQLServerStatement.) Récupère le nombre de secondes pendant lesquelles Pilote Microsoft JDBC pour SQL Server attend que cet objet CallableStatement s’exécute. |
getRef | Récupère la valeur du paramètre désigné sous forme d’objet Ref dans le langage de programmation Java. |
getResponseBuffering | (Hérité de SQLServerStatement.) Récupère le mode de mise en mémoire tampon des réponses de cet objet SQLServerStatement. |
getResultSet | (Hérité de SQLServerStatement.) Récupère le résultat actuel sous forme d’objet SQLServerResultSet. |
getResultSetConcurrency | (Hérité de SQLServerStatement.) Récupère la concurrence du jeu de résultats pour les objets SQLServerResultSet générés par cet objet CallableStatement. |
getResultSetHoldability | (Hérité de SQLServerStatement.) Récupère la capacité de mise en attente du jeu de résultats pour les objets SQLServerResultSet générés par cet objet CallableStatement. |
getResultSetType | (Hérité de SQLServerStatement.) Récupère le type du jeu de résultats pour les objets SQLServerResultSet générés par cet objet CallableStatement. |
getShort | Récupère la valeur du paramètre désigné sous forme d’objet short dans le langage de programmation Java. |
getString | Récupère la valeur du paramètre désigné sous forme de String dans le langage de programmation Java. |
getSQLXML | Récupère la valeur du paramètre désigné en tant qu'objet java.sql.SQLXML. |
getTime | Récupère la valeur du paramètre désigné en tant qu'objet java.sql.Time dans le langage de programmation Java. |
getTimestamp | Récupère la valeur du paramètre désigné en tant qu'objet java.sql.Timestamp dans le langage de programmation Java. |
getUpdateCount | (Hérité de SQLServerStatement.) Récupère le résultat actuel en tant que nombre de mises à jour. |
getURL | Récupère la valeur du paramètre désigné sous forme d’objet URL dans le langage de programmation Java. |
getWarnings | (Hérité de SQLServerStatement.) Récupère le premier avertissement signalé par des appels sur cet objet CallableStatement. |
isClosed | (Hérité de SQLServerStatement.) Indique si cet objet Statement a été fermé. |
isPoolable | (Hérité de SQLServerStatement.) Retourne une valeur qui indique s'il est possible d'ajouter une instruction au regroupement d'instructions fourni par l'utilisateur. |
isWrapperFor | Indique si cet objet d'instruction est un wrapper pour l'interface spécifiée. |
registerOutParameter | Inscrit le paramètre OUT. |
setArray | (Héritée de SQLServerPreparedStatement.) Définit le numéro de paramètre désigné selon l’objet Array donné. |
setAsciiStream | Définit le nombre de paramètres désignés selon le flux d'entrée donné. |
setBigDecimal | Définit le numéro de paramètre désigné selon l’objet BigDecimal donné. |
setBinaryStream | Définit le paramètre désigné selon le flux d'entrée spécifié. |
setBlob | (Héritée de SQLServerPreparedStatement.) Définit le paramètre désigné selon l’objet Blob donné. |
setboolean | Définit le paramètre désigné selon la valeur booléenne donnée. |
setByte | Définit le paramètre désigné selon la valeur d’octet donnée. |
setBytes | Définit le paramètre désigné sur le tableau de valeurs d’octet. |
setCharacterStream | Définit le paramètre désigné selon l’objet Reader donné. |
setClob | (Héritée de SQLServerPreparedStatement.) Définit le paramètre désigné selon l'objet spécifié. |
setCursorName | (Hérité de SQLServerStatement.) Définit le nom de curseur SQL selon la chaîne donnée, qui est exécutée par les méthodes d'exécution suivantes. |
setDate | Définit le paramètre désigné selon la valeur de date donnée. |
setDateTimeOffset | Définit la valeur de la colonne spécifiée sur la valeur DateTimeOffset Class. |
setDouble | Définit le paramètre désigné selon la valeur double donnée. |
setEscapeProcessing | (Hérité de SQLServerStatement.) Définit le mode de traitement d'échappement. |
setFetchDirection | (Hérité de SQLServerStatement.) Fournit un conseil au pilote JDBC concernant la direction de traitement des lignes du jeu de résultats. |
setFetchSize | (Hérité de SQLServerStatement.) Fournit un conseil au pilote JDBC concernant le nombre de lignes qui doivent être extraites depuis la base de données, lorsque davantage de lignes sont nécessaires. |
setFloat | Définit le paramètre désigné selon la valeur float spécifiée. |
setInt | Définit le paramètre désigné selon la valeur int spécifiée. |
setLong | Définit le paramètre désigné selon la valeur long spécifiée. |
setMaxFieldSize | (Hérité de SQLServerStatement.) Définit le nombre maximal d’octets dans une colonne SQLServerResultSet qui stocke des valeurs de caractères ou binaires selon le nombre d’octets spécifié. |
setMaxRows | (Hérité de SQLServerStatement.) Définit le nombre maximal de lignes que peuvent contenir les objets SQLServerResultSet selon le nombre spécifié. |
setNCharacterStream | Définit le paramètre désigné selon l’objet Reader spécifié. |
setNClob | Définit le paramètre désigné selon l'objet spécifié. |
setNString | Définit le paramètre désigné selon l’objet String spécifié. |
setNull | Définit le paramètre désigné avec une valeur Null, en fonction du type de paramètre à définir. |
setObject | Définit la valeur du paramètre désigné à l’aide de l’objet spécifique. |
setPoolable | (Hérité de SQLServerStatement.) Demande qu'une instruction soit regroupée ou non. Par défaut, un objet SQLServerCallableStatement est regroupable lors de sa création. |
setQueryTimeout | (Hérité de SQLServerStatement.) Définit le nombre de secondes pendant lesquelles le pilote attend qu’un objet CallableStatement s’exécute selon le nombre de secondes spécifié. |
setRef | (Héritée de SQLServerPreparedStatement.) Définit le paramètre désigné selon l’objet Ref spécifié. |
setResponseBuffering | (Hérité de SQLServerStatement.) Définit le mode de mise en mémoire tampon des réponses de cet objet SQLServerStatement selon String full ou adaptive, sans respect de la casse. |
setShort | Définit le paramètre désigné selon la valeur short spécifiée. |
setString | Définit le paramètre désigné selon la valeur String Java spécifiée. |
setSQLXML | Définit le paramètre désigné selon l’objet SQLXML spécifié. |
setTime | Définit le paramètre désigné selon la valeur d'heure spécifiée. |
setTimestamp | Définit le paramètre désigné selon la valeur d'horodatage spécifiée. |
setUnicodeStream | (Héritée de SQLServerPreparedStatement.) Définit le numéro de paramètre désigné selon le flux d'entrée donné, qui disposera du nombre spécifique d'octets. |
setURL | Définit le paramètre désigné selon la valeur de l'URL spécifiée. |
unwrap | Retourne un objet qui implémente l’interface spécifiée, afin d’autoriser l’accès aux méthodes propres au Pilote Microsoft JDBC pour SQL Server. |
wasNull | Récupère les informations déterminant si le dernier paramètre OUT lu possédait la valeur SQL NULL. |
Méthodes héritées
Classe héritée de : | Méthodes |
---|---|
com.microsoft.sqlserver.jdbc.SQLServerPreparedStatement | addBatch, clearBatch, clearParameters, close, execute, executeBatch, executeQuery, executeUpdate, getMetaData, getParameterMetaData, setArray, setAsciiStream, setBigDecimal, setBinaryStream, setBlob, setboolean, setByte, setBytes, setCharacterStream, setClob, setDate, setDouble, setFloat, setInt, setLong, setNull, setObject, setRef, setShort, setString, setTime, setTimestamp, setUnicodeStream, setURL |
com.microsoft.sqlserver.jdbc.SQLServerStatement | cancel, clearWarnings, execute, executeUpdate, getConnection, getFetchDirection, getFetchSize, getGeneratedKeys, getMaxFieldSize, getMaxRows, getMoreResults, getQueryTimeout, getResultSet, getResultSetConcurrency, getResultSetHoldability, getResultSetType, getUpdateCount, getWarnings, isPoolable, setCursorName, setEscapeProcessing, setFetchDirection, setFetchSize, setMaxFieldSize, setMaxRows, setPoolable, setQueryTimeout |
class java.lang.Object | cl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, |
java.sql.PreparedStatement | addBatch, clearParameters, execute, executeQuery, executeUpdate, getMetaData, getParameterMetaData, getSQLXML, setArray, setAsciiStream, setBigDecimal, setBinaryStream, setBlob, setboolean, setByte, setBytes, setCharacterStream, setClob, setDate, setDate, setDouble, setFloat, setInt, setLong, setNull, setObject, setRef, setShort, setString, setSQLXML, setTime, setTimestamp, setUnicodeStream, setURL |
java.sql.Statement | addBatch, cancel, clearBatch, clearWarnings, close, execute, executeBatch, executeQuery, executeUpdate, getConnection, getFetchDirection, getFetchSize, getGeneratedKeys, getMaxFieldSize, getMaxRows, getMoreResults, getQueryTimeout, getResultSet, getResultSetConcurrency, getResultSetHoldability, getResultSetType, getUpdateCount, getWarnings, setCursorName, setEscapeProcessing, setFetchDirection, setFetchSize, setMaxFieldSize, setMaxRows, setQueryTimeout |
java.sql.Wrapper | isWrapperFor, unwrap |